灵活性:动态数组名称可以根据具体的业务需求进行命名,具有较高的灵活性和可扩展性。 代码复用:通过将动态数组名称与其他Vue.js组件或指令结合使用,可以实现代码的复用,提高开发效率。 v-for循环中动态数组名称的应用场景: 列表展示:动态数组名称常用于展示列表数据,如商品列表、新闻列表、用户列表等。 表单生成:通过动...
思路:通过 :class来和三元运算符来动态绑定 给v-for绑定一个单击事件,这个单击事件里传输下标索引,用于获取用户点击的是哪一个 定义一个n来存储传过来的下标值 最后在:class中判断n是否==与下标索引 代码: <template> {{ t.title }} </template> import { reactive,ref}from'vue'; let className=ref(0);...
总结: v-for循环中的动态v-model名称可以通过计算属性或者对象语法来实现。通过动态生成不同的属性名称,可以实现循环渲染表单元素时的双向数据绑定。 相关搜索: v-for循环中的动态数组名称 VueJS: v-for中的动态v-model 使用v-for呈现的表单的Vue js动态v-model 在posts的v-for循环中使用v-model添加评论 在v-...
1.1.功能需求 使用element的表单验证方式,动态for循环的场景的使用? 如下图所示: 1564201860(1).jpg 2 代码结构 注意: 循环的数组和其他表单项在同一个form表单中 2.prop改为:prop,形式为'userList.'+index+'.name' 3.每一个循环中的<el-form-item>都需要加:rules 2.1 dom结构 <el-form:model="normC...
循环的数组和其他表单项在同一个<el-form>表单中 prop改为:prop,形式为userList.${index}.name 每一个循环中的<el-form-item>都需要加:rules dom格式 data数据: editForm:{orgCode:'',// 服务机构groupType:'',// 诊室类型groupName:'',// 诊室名称groupDescription:'',// 诊室简介enableStatus:1...
-- v-for作用: 遍历容器 (数组和对象)动态生成标签 --> <!-- 语法 1. v-for="v in data中的容器名" v指的数组中每个元素的值 2. v-for="(v,i) in data中的容器名" v指的数组中每个元素的值 i->索引 --> {{v}} ---111--- {{v}}---{{i}} ---222--- {{b}}---{{a}} ...
ruleForm: { // 动态循环项数组 formItemArr: [ { name: "", gender: "", }, ], }, 2. 点击添加表格的时候,就可以直接push对应项就行啦,即,这样: // 添加一个表格 addForm() { let itemObj = { name: "", gender: "", }; this.ruleForm.formItemArr.push(itemObj); }, 3. 重点来...
v-for="(item,index) in goods.brands[brandIndex].brand 其中brandIndex为props中的一个数据(brandIndex:Number),由父组件传过来,我发现vue貌似不支持这样做,会报错 props中的数据结构如下: props:{ brandIndex:0, goods:{ type1, brands:[ {
v-for用于元素或组件的时候,引用信息将包含dom节点或组件实例的数组 is用于动态组件且基于dom内模板的限制来工作 <component v-bind:is="currentView"></compoent> data: function () { return { todos: [ { id: 1, text: '学习使用 v-for' }, ...
记录一下,循环数据动态绑定值 //description这个数组是后台给的数据//首先遍历这个数组,给这个数组加上value这个字段for(letitem of description){ item.value=''} AI代码助手复制代码 //然后在input就可以绑定这个值了{{item.fields_describe}}:<el-inputclearablev-model="item.value"placeholder="请输入内容"siz...